Output 24d7944102821cf24926eacc21147c18096076e1acfaa7fd74bb4530b5e947b9:1

value
6562
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5c77cc3e59d41e187292bf3e9a0d807ff2f21013f1110e9a4a5caa62743244e0
address
bc1pt3muc0je6s0psu5jhulf5rvq0le0yyqn7ygsaxj2tj4xyapjgnsqdkkec6
transaction
24d7944102821cf24926eacc21147c18096076e1acfaa7fd74bb4530b5e947b9
spent
true